Lead Quality Inspector
2 days ago
About the Role: The Lead Quality Inspector plays a critical role in ensuring that CNC machined parts and precision components meet strict aerospace and manufacturing quality standards. This position focuses on inspection and compliance within an AS9100 environment, utilizing advanced quality control methods, precision measurement tools, and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T). The ideal candidate brings hands-on experience with CNC machining processes, quality assurance, and continuous improvement in a high-precision manufacturing setting. Responsibilities: Perform detailed inspections of CNC machined parts to verify conformance with engineering drawings, GD&T requirements, and customer specifications. Utilize precision measurement tools such as calipers, micrometers, bore gauges, and height gauges to validate tolerances. Maintain accurate inspection reports, documentation, and non-conformance records in compliance with AS9100 standards. Collaborate with engineering and production teams to resolve quality issues and implement corrective actions. Lead inspection activities, prioritize workloads, and ensure adherence to inspection schedules. Support process improvements by identifying recurring quality issues and contributing to root cause analysis. Provide guidance and mentorship to junior inspectors to uphold quality best practices. Qualifications: Proven experience as a quality inspector in a CNC machining or precision manufacturing environment. Strong knowledge of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ing (GD&T) and ability to interpret complex technical drawings. Hands-on experience working within AS9100 quality management systems in aerospace, defense, or high-precision industries. Proficiency in precision measurement tools and inspection equipment. Ability to document inspections, analyze results, and maintain compliance with quality procedures.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to work independently and manage competing priorities. Desired Qualifications: Certification or formal training in quality inspection, quality auditing, or quality engineering. Experience with statistical process control (SPC) techniques and data-driven quality analysis. Familiarity with first article inspection (FAI) per AS9102 requirements. Strong organizational skills and keen attention to detail in a fast-paced environment. Excellent written and verbal communication skills for cross-functional collaboration.
